What Are ‍AI Tutors? Understanding the Technology

AI tutors, also referred to​ as virtual ​tutors or intelligent tutoring⁣ systems (ITS), are software applications powered by ‌artificial intelligence technologies. By analyzing a learner’s ⁣knowledge gaps,⁣ behavior, and progress, these systems provide adaptive and personalized guidance in various subjects—from mathematics and science to language learning and exam prep.

  • Machine Learning Algorithms: Continuously assess individual performance​ and tailor prompts⁢ or explanations in real time.
  • Natural Language Processing (NLP): ⁣Interact conversationally with students, answer questions, and explain ⁤complex ideas in plain ​language.
  • AI-Powered ⁣Analytics: ‌Track learning patterns, identify⁣ strengths and weaknesses, and make recommendations for betterment.

Popular examples of AI tutoring solutions include Duolingo, Khan Academy’s AI guides, and Coursera’s mentor bots — all of which use AI to maximize learner⁢ engagement‍ and success.

Top Challenges ⁢Facing AI Tutors

Despite their promise, AI tutors ⁣ are not without limitations. Understanding these challenges is crucial for effective implementation and long-term success.

1. Lack ‌of Human Touch

  • emotional Intelligence: AI​ may ⁤provide logical ‌solutions but struggle to recognise subtle emotional cues or develop ⁢strong mentor-student bonds.
  • Motivation & Engagement: Some students thrive on⁣ human encouragement that AI simply can’t replicate⁣ yet.

2. Data Privacy and Security ​Concerns

  • Sensitive Data: AI tutors collect vast ‌amounts of personal information, raising questions about data protection, consent, and ethical use.
  • Compliance: Education providers must adhere to regulations such as GDPR,FERPA,and COPPA ⁤when deploying ⁢AI-driven solutions.

3. Equity and the Digital Divide

  • Access Disparities: Not⁤ all students have reliable internet access or compatible devices, perhaps widening⁣ educational‌ inequalities.
  • Bias in ⁤Algorithms: AI systems can unintentionally perpetuate cultural or linguistic bias⁢ if not⁢ carefully designed.

4. Content Quality and Reliability

  • Accuracy: Errors or outdated‍ information in AI-generated content can mislead learners.
  • Continuous Improvement: AI ⁢tutors require ongoing updates and moderation to maintain instructional integrity.

5. ⁤Resistance from Educators

  • Change⁢ Management: Teachers ‌may fear job displacement or struggle to integrate AI tutors with conventional classroom methods.
  • Upskilling Needs: ‍ Professional development and support⁣ are vital for maximizing AI’s benefits in education.

Real-World Success ​Stories: ⁢AI Tutors in Action

Numerous institutions and learners worldwide have already experienced the transformative power of AI tutoring. Here are a couple of ⁣notable examples:

  • Khan Academy’s AI Tutor (khanmigo): This innovative virtual assistant guides students through personalized ‌practice exercises, offering step-by-step help in subjects like math and science. According to pilot studies, students using ⁣Khanmigo show improved retention and greater confidence in ‍tackling new concepts.
  • Duolingo’s AI Chatbots: Duolingo’s language learning app uses conversational AI to simulate ⁣real-life scenarios, resulting in a 60% increase in user engagement and measurable gains in speaking proficiency.
  • Carnegie Learning’s MATHia: Adopted ⁢by hundreds of U.S.‍ school districts, ‍MATHia’s intelligent tutoring system adapts to each student’s pace, helping many districts achieve significant improvements in standardized test scores.
